About the company
Circle is a global financial technology firm that enables businesses of all sizes to harness the power of digital currencies and public blockchains for payments, commerce and financial applications worldwide. Circle is also the principal operator of USD Coin (USDC), which has become the fastest growing, regulated and fully reserved dollar digital currency. USDC now stands at more than 45 billion and has supported about $1.4 trillion in transactions over the past year.
Job Summary
What you'll work on:
šCompile and analyze data, processes, and codes to solve problems and identify areas for improvement šBuilds services, APIs, and SDKs which align with data protection standards and aid in the implementation of protection controls for other developers šCollaborating with the front-end developers and other team members to establish objectives and design more functional, cohesive codes šBe involved and participate in the overall application lifecycle šBuild high-quality reusable code that can be used in the future šConduct whitebox tests and optimize performance šParticipate in conferences and educational programs šFollow new and emerging technologies and provide training, help, and support to other team members šTaking the lead on projects, as needed
You will aspire to our four core values:
šMultistakeholder - you have dedication and commitment to our customers, shareholders, employees and families and local communities. šMindful - you seek to be respectful, an active listener and to pay attention to detail. šDriven by Excellence - you are driven by our mission and our passion for customer success which means you relentlessly pursue excellence, that you do not tolerate mediocrity and you work intensely to achieve your goals. šHigh Integrity - you seek open and honest communication, and you hold yourself to very high moral and ethical standards. You reject manipulation, dishonesty and intolerance.
What youāll bring to Circle:
š4 years minimum professional software development experience in object-oriented languages like Go šBachelor's degree or equivalent experience in Computer Science or a closely related field. šFamiliar with the Golang Web Framework like Gin, Fasthttps and know the Golang develop related tools like go mod, go lint, etc šFamiliar with database operations like MySQL, Postgresql, NoSql, etc. And understand how to use raw commands to operate databases šFamiliar with unit test development and looking for high-quality coding šStrong understanding of the microservices development cycle and programming techniques and tools